Food Package Testing

Food Package testing or Package testing (also commonly known as distribution testing or pre-shipment testing) is the recreation of real life supply chain physical and climatic hazards, under controlled conditions in the testing laboratory environment.
It is a physical test for pharmaceuticals and food and the chemical tests are performed to describe correctness of Food Contact Materials (FCM). It is necessary by protocols for food and beverages, for pharmaceuticals, medical devices, dangerous goods, etc. This may cover the design qualification, periodic re-testing, and control of the packaging processes. These procedures may be controlled by various quality management systems such as HACCP, validation protocols, statistical process control, ISO 9000, etc.  Testing measures the effects and interactions of the levels of packaging, the package contents, and the external forces.
